Assistant Feedlot Manager Kloepfer Holding Ltd is a family-owned farm located a few minutes off the 401, between Ingersoll and Woodstock. We are currently looking for an assistant feedlot manager to join our team. The ideal candidate is self driven, hard working, attentive, with adequate time management skills.The Assistant Feedlot Manager will be responsible for daily pen checks, diagnosing and treating sick cattle as needed, animal husbandry duties including cleaning out and bedding pens, and ensuring the barns are kept in an organized manner.Hours are Monday to Friday 7am to 4pm. Start time is firm, end time may vary. Must be willing to workHolidays and Weekends if required.Qualifications: - Background in agriculture, specifically in the care of beef livestockKey Job Responsibilities - Oversee and ensure good health of cattle- Daily observation and reporting any irregularities to Dale or Darrell Kloepfer- Observing for air quality and dry bedding- Observing for sick cattle and treating as necessary- Cleaning and bedding cattle- Vaccination administration and reporting as directed- Maintain an inventory on all Commodities, Medications, Implants & Vaccines - Ensuring working environment is clean, tidy and hygienicWORKSKILL REQUIREMENTS Work Skill Requirements - Excellent communications skills - to communicate effectively with farm owners and co-workers- Must be able to follow written and oral directions- Ability to manage a fast paced, high volume, clean farm environment- Strong organizational and time management skills, ability to multi- task, prioritize tasks and work productively- Must have a positive attitude and work ethic with support the farms values and culture- Must be able to work with large beef stock in a quiet, calm non- abusive manner- Must be willing to work in all outdoor environments/ weather- Must be able to work independently and work well as a team- Must operate equipment in a safe and productive manner- Willingness to operate equipment during cropping season- Ability to work extended hours when necessary- Must have reliable source of transpirationWages- Competitive hourly pay- Paid by-weekly- Wages to be discussed upon hiringPlease reply to this ad for any questions you may have or to submit your resume.Job Types: Full-time, PermanentSalary: $18.00-$25.00 per hourSchedule:
